I mean, so many people in VI have tragic backstories and even many of their resolutions in the plot are pretty tear jerkers. Granted they all get better, but considering the sheer volume of drama that goes on, I kind of feel VI might have the most tragic cast of characters in the series.
Terra - Identity crisis and dealing with her inhuman heritage. Not to mention everyone wants to use her for her powers.
Celes - deals with being betrayed by people she trusted and caught in a love triangle with a woman in a coma. The death of her grandfather figure and the idea of the world being on the brink of death drives her to attempt suicide.
Locke - lost the love of his life, which left him guilt stricken, and can't get over her.
Edgar and Sabin - lost their father to the empire and grew estranged from each other with Sabin feeling that Edgar may resent him for turning his back on the family kingdom and their father's dying wish.
Gau was abandoned as a child and forced to grow up in the wild, his own father is a deranged man
Setzer - Lost a good friend and possible lover in an accident and has transformed himself into a reckless fatalist.
Cyan - Lost his home and his wife and child in a single night, even got to see them take a train to the land of the dead and felt angry at himself for not being able to save any of them.
Mog - May be the last moogle left in the world after the WoR.
Relm - lost both her parents when she was really young
Strago - taking care of the daughter of a friend who he knows but is sworn to secrecy not to divulge the identity of her father
Shadow - Betrayed his friend, left his wife and child because he was a fugitive, lost said wife, meets up with his daughter but cannot bring himself to reveal his identity, and most likely stayed behind to die as atonement for his crimes.
To top this all off, the world freaking ends halfway through the game and its partly the party's fault since they not only were manipulated into helping the Empire but then failed to stop the worst case scenario from happening.
